This post features a striking quote by Edward Bellamy, a well-known American author and social reformer. The quote states:
"Buying and selling is essentially antisocial."
Understanding the Quote:
Bellamy’s words suggest that commerce, at its core, might not foster human connection but instead create a system driven by profit and individual gain. In his time, he envisioned a future where society could function without the need for money, favoring collective well-being over personal transactions. This perspective raises important questions:
-
Does capitalism create division rather than unity?
-
Can business be both ethical and socially responsible?
-
How does trade shape our relationships and communities?
